Welcome to Caffè De Martini
Caffè De Martini is a delightful Italian café nestled in Brooklyn, known for its authentic atmosphere and friendly service. Located at 609 Vanderbilt Ave, this gem serves some of the best coffee and pastries in the area. Patrons rave about the delectable tiramisu, cookies with hidden chocolate centers, and pillowy donuts, making it a must-visit for dessert lovers. The welcoming decor and charming outdoor seating add to its allure, creating a perfect backdrop for a relaxed morning or afternoon. Owners and staff, like Stefano and Julia, are committed to making every guest feel at home, ensuring a memorable experience worth returning for.
